The Digital Transformation of Gaming: Embracing Progressive Web Apps

In the rapidly evolving landscape of digital entertainment, mobile gaming stands as a cornerstone of consumer engagement and technological innovation. As gamers demand seamless experiences that transcend traditional app boundaries, the emergence of progressive web apps (PWAs) has marked a pivotal shift. These web-based platforms blend the accessibility of the internet with the functionality of native applications, providing a new paradigm for game developers and players alike.

The industry’s trajectory toward PWAs is supported by key industry metrics. According to recent data, over 70% of users access games via browser-based platforms, especially in regions where app store restrictions and device fragmentation present barriers. This trend underscores the importance of reliable, fast-loading, and engaging web applications that can deliver high-quality gaming experiences without the hurdles of traditional app installation processes.

Why Progressive Web Apps Are Game-Changers

Unlike conventional native apps, PWAs are designed to be lightweight, cross-platform, and easily discoverable. They leverage modern web technologies such as Service Workers, WebAssembly, and IndexedDB to offer offline capabilities, push notifications, and smooth animations—components essential to engaging gameplay.

Core Technologies Powering Effective Gaming PWAs

Technology Functionality Industry Impact
Service Workers Enable offline access and resource caching for uninterrupted gameplay. Critical for real-time multiplayer games, reducing latency and server load.
WebAssembly Allows near-native performance by executing compiled code efficiently. Open doors for complex 3D graphics or physics simulations directly in the browser.
IndexedDB Provides local storage to save game states and user progress offline. Improves user experience by preserving data even with connectivity issues.

Collectively, these innovations facilitate high-performance, engaging, and resilient gaming PWAs that challenge the dominance of traditional native apps.
